Output 44ded21e77713ad4a8de72926fa034f4845e266e9a006a98aef26921af6159db:0

value
21376239318
script pubkey
OP_0 OP_PUSHBYTES_20 38ed389ed2a1990e421f928f276cd4fe357a4eeb
address
ltc1q8rkn38kj5xvsusslj28jwmx5lc6h5nhtcjwx2y
transaction
44ded21e77713ad4a8de72926fa034f4845e266e9a006a98aef26921af6159db
spent
true